Description: ONE-OF-A-KIND Engraved Pair of Antique COLT SAAs Attributed to 19th Century Mexican Ranch Boss Here we present an exquisite Pair of Antique Fully Engraved Colt Single Action Army Revolvers, made in Hartford, Connecticut. These matching revolvers feature 7-1/2 inch barrels and excellent engraving. These one-of-a-kind revolvers were brought into a gun shop back in 2001 by an elderly Mexican couple seeking to sell them, and the story is that a ranch-boss near Mexico City commissioned these two revolvers. One can only imagine the sort of man who would have been hard enough and successful enough running cattle to afford these, let alone had the panache to wear them. You will not find another pair of Colt SAAs like this. One of the most eye-catching motifs on these revolvers are the eagles that appear on both side of the grips. The eagle is posed so that its wings are at their most upright position as it comes down on its prey, effectively filling up the grip panel from top to bottom. These grips panels were cast from bronze, and in addition to the eagles have been engraved to flow with the engraved pattern on the frames. The grips also have a very distinct texturing on the background. Next, each revolver bears a series of matching medallions: a cougar on the loading gate, a buffalo on the left side of the recoil shield, and a Conestoga wagon on the top of the grip strap. These were cast, engraved, then soldered on. They appear seamless and are another unique design feature from the artist. The rest of the revolver, from the hammer, grip frame, cylinder, frame, trigger guard, barrel, and ejector rod housing, are engraved with a broad floral motif of frondlike branches melding into fleur-de-lis. The engraving was then gold washed. These Colt Single Action Armies represent true artistic craftsmanship that is difficult to fathom these days. The overall condition is fine. 85% of the gold finish remains. The engravings and markings are excellent. The bores are mostly bright with sharp rifling. The actions are excellent, strong and crisp.
